Methane Discovered on Earth-like Saturn-sized Planet's Atmosphere (2026)

The discovery of methane in the atmosphere of an Earth-like planet, TOI-199b, has opened up a fascinating avenue for exoplanet research and our understanding of planetary formation. This Saturn-sized planet, with a temperature resembling Earth's, is a rare find among the thousands of exoplanets discovered so far. Its temperate nature, unlike the extreme conditions of hot Jupiters or cold gas giants, makes it an intriguing subject for study.

The use of transmission spectroscopy, a technique that analyzes starlight passing through a planet's atmosphere, has revealed the presence of methane, a key finding that aligns with our theoretical predictions.

One of the most exciting aspects of this discovery is the potential to improve our models of planetary formation and evolution. By studying the atmosphere of TOI-199b, we can gain a more complete understanding of how planets and their atmospheres develop. The presence of methane, along with hints of ammonia and carbon dioxide, provides a unique snapshot of a temperate gas giant's atmosphere. With further observations, we might uncover the relative abundance of these gases, offering a valuable dataset for refining our models.
